2021 Ford Fiesta VAN

The latest-generation Fiesta Van delivers more style and enhanced technology to help customers promote their business and drive with confidence. Arriving in Europe in early 2022, the new Fiesta Van features confident new styling, an enhanced technology package and an efficient mild hybrid powertrain option to make Ford’s compact van more distinctive and productive than ever. New Fiesta Van’s bold, distinctive exterior takes the vehicle’s expressive design to a new level, with more road presence and greater visual differentiation between the Trend and Sport series using unique styling elements, all-new wheel designs and revised interior trim. The range-topping Sport model boosts visual appeal using a honeycomb grille with gloss black finish and wide, body-coloured side vents. New 17-inch metallic-finish alloy wheels and lower sports suspension give a more purposeful appearance, which can be enhanced with optional new 18-inch Pearl Grey machined alloy wheels. Sport models also benefit from two-tone red and ebony interior trim with contrast red stitching.

2021 Ford Fiesta

New Ford Fiesta features distinctive exterior styling that takes its expressive design to a new level, alongside next generation driving and convenience technologies. New Fiesta offers more road presence and greater differentiation between the comprehensive line-up of variants. Trend, Titanium, ST-Line, and Active models each benefit from unique styling elements to deliver a range of practical and refined three- and five-door variants that offer every customer a Fiesta with the character to suit their lifestyle. The new Fiesta range is also expanded with new Vignale packs that amplify the Titanium, ST-Line and Active personalities with luxury specifications. New-to-Fiesta technologies help ensure the small car is better equipped than ever for intelligent, connected driving experiences, including new Matrix LED headlamps with Glare-Free High Beam, a 12.3-inch customisable instrument display and Local Hazard Information enabled by the FordPass connect modem. Electrified powertrain options include Ford’s 48-volt mild hybrid 1.0-litre EcoBoost Hybrid with 125 PS or 155 PS outputs, helping drivers to save fuel while maximising the fun-to-drive at the heart of Fiesta’s appeal. Ford also has unveiled the new Ford Fiesta ST, featuring fresh design including a new Mean Green paint option and powered by a 200 PS 1.5-litre EcoBoost petrol engine with a 10 per cent torque increase to 320 Nm.

Ford and M-Sport Reveal New Puma Rally1 WRC Prototype; Electrifying Hybrid Performance Breaks Cover at Goodwood

The M-Sport Ford World Rally Team (WRT) today revealed for the first time a prototype of the new Puma Rally1 rally car that will help usher in an exciting new era of electrified competition in the FIA World Rally Championship (WRC) from 2022. Making its global public debut at the Goodwood Festival of Speed, West Sussex, U.K., the M Sport Ford Puma Rally1 features a next-generation hybrid powertrain that seamlessly combines the performance of a championship-winning, turbocharged 1.6-litre EcoBoost petrol engine with a sophisticated 100 kW electric motor and 3.9 kWh battery.
